Paris-Nice 2016
Stage 2
Condé-sur-Vesgre → Vendôme
Stage Profile & Data
Stage 2 of the 2016 Paris-Nice, held on March 7, 2016, covered 195.0 km from Condé-sur-Vesgre to Vendôme. Classified as a flat stage suited for sprinters. The riders faced 935 meters of total elevation gain, one of the flattest stages in the edition. The stage was completed at an average speed of 43.4 km/h, ranking as the 2nd fastest stage of the race. This was the 3rd longest stage of the edition at 195.0 km.
